Jjampong (Korean Spicy Seafood Noodle Soup)

Instructions
Step 1
Add cold water to a pot with kombu and dried anchovies. Bring to a boil and strain.
Step 2
In a wok, saute scallion whites, garlic, and ginger until fragrant.
Step 3
Add onions, zucchini, and carrots. Sweat until wilted.
Step 4
Add rice wine, soy sauce, and the red pepper flakes.
Step 5
Add dashima stock and bring to a simmer. Season with fish sauce. Add your seafood of choice. I used squid, mussels, octopus, and shrimp. Gently poach seafood until cooked.
Step 6
Boil udon noodles and serve.
